Change since 2011 is not available for this village.
The 2020 Mission Antyodaya survey recorded a population of 412
— exactly the Census 2011 figure. That happens in about 15% of villages
nationally, where the surveyor appears to have carried the old number forward
rather than counting afresh. Showing “0% growth” here would be
reporting a number nobody measured, so we don't.

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25
XV Finance Commission grant for
Ratanpur panchayat, Onda zila parishad.
These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at
hol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village
sp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
